Since the settling rate is heavily influenced by the particle size, the first test in thickener selection is a particle size analysis. The size distribution – particle size x content – is a lot more valuable than a single measurement. For mineral or aggregate samples of less than 100 microns in top size, this analysis is commonly performed ...

The main factors that influence thickener selection are sludge type, the size of the UWTP plant and downstream process, the desired sludge concentration, footprint, investment, and operating costs. A variety of techniques are used to thicken sewage sludge. In terms of the physical process employed, sludge thickening can be performed using ...
